Operative part of the Decision

The Hellenic Competition Commission, in Plenary sitting, unanimously approves, pursuant to Article 8(3) of Law 3959/2011, the transactions,  jointly assessed  as a single transaction, consisting in (a) the notified concentration under ref. No 1864/1.4.2024, pursuant to Article 6 of Law 3959/2011, concerning the acquisition of joint control by the companies “Rucio Investment S.a.r.l.” and “Olympia Group Ltd” on “ENTERSOFT S.A.” through the company UNITY HOLDING COMPANY S.A. and through a mandatory public offer of shares and (b) the notified concentration under ref. No 2058/8.4.2024, pursuant to the above Article, concerning the change of control over SOFT ONE from negative sole control to joint control, by the companies “Rucio Investment S.a.r.l.”, “Rocinante Investments S.a.r.l.” and “Grey Squirrel Services Ltd.”, as  although falling within the scope of Article 6 (1) of the Greek Competition Act, it does not raise serious concerns as to its compatibility with competition rules in the individual markets concerned.

Summary of Decision

The HCC examined the nature of the transactions, which were notified as separate transactions, and the nature of the acquired control and assessed them as a single transaction because of their  interrelated nature. The HCC further investigated the competitive characteristics in the EAS market and its submarkets, assessed the relevant markets in which the parties are active, including the EAS market and its submarkets, i.e. enterprise resource planning (ERP), customer relationship management (CRM) and supply chain management (SCM) software. The HCC concluded that the conditions of competition on horizontally affected markets would not change, as a result of the transaction under consideration, and that the concentration is not expected to result in changes in the structure of the relevant markets and therefore would not affect the level of competition.
